  • Insignia Service Theft Deterrent System Warning

    Hello ,can anyone help ,i have a opel insignia sports tourer 2.0 cdti ,160bhp 2011 ,i went out in the car driving perfect ,stopped went into a shop and put the key in the ignition turned to start and nothing,just a warning on the dash ,Insignia Service Theft Deterrent System Warning, nothing is working windows lights etc ,car taken to dealer ,they cant communicate with the body control module ,had it tested said it was faulty ,they replaced the bcm ,but still nothing ,dealer is saying that they don't know what the problem is,its now been off the road for 5 weeks ,has anyone heard of this fault ,now very frustrated

                  May be worth checking the tailgate control module for water getting into it. Happened on mine and i had loads of fault codes come up. Its in the boot on the right hand side behind the pull down flap. If it has shown signs of water getting in you’ll need to check the tailgate motor housing to for water.

                          Just in case people are looking at this the same happened to me but the outcome was very different. Left the car for no more than 15 minutes and on starting ever warning light in the world lit up including airbag needing servicing and the Theft Deterrent System, on driving the speedo and rev counter were on zero and all the doors were open (not physically but on the dash).
                          I got home and after replacing the key battery everything returned to normal.
                          As they say in hindsight use both keys, hope this helps!
